Hong Kong, Jan. 2 -- The transformation program Singapore Airlines is undergoing, explained the carrier's boss, Goh Choon Phong, last month is forensically focused on building the best foundations for the airline group - and it could result in a complete change in the company's structure, he said.

"Of course, there will be specific challenges along the way. Fuel price is one of them as well as increases in capacity, whether from the Gulf carriers, the Chinese carriers or the proliferation of low-cost carriers (LCCs) in our market," said Goh (55).

"Do we do something incremental? Make short-term changes to address immediate concerns or do we look at ourselves more fundamentally and ask 'maybe we have to change the whole structure'?"
